It was in Britain that the word “smog” was first used to describe a mixture of smoke and fog. As the
world’s first industrialized country, its cities have been also the first to suffer pollution caused by
industry. In the 19
th
century London’s “pea-soupers”(thick smog) became famous through descriptions
in the works of Charles Dickens and in the Sherlock Holmes stories. The situation in London reached
its worst point in 1952. At the end of that year a very bad smog, which lasted for several days, was
estimated to cause between 4000 and 8000 deaths. Water pollution was also a problem. It was once
suggested that the Houses of Parliament should be wrapped in enormous wet sheets to protect the
Houses from the awful smell of the Thames River.
